schwit1 shares a report from UPI: About 4.2 million people worldwide die every year within 30 days of surgery -- more than from HIV, tuberculosis and malaria combined, a new study reports. The findings show that 7.7 percent of all deaths worldwide occur within a month of surgery, a rate higher than that from any other cause except ischemic heart disease and stroke. "Although not all postoperative deaths are avoidable, many can be prevented by increasing investment in research, staff training, equipment and better hospital facilities," lead author of the study, Dr. Dmitri Nepogodiev, said in a university news release. Along with finding that 4.2 million people a year die within a month of having surgery, his team discovered that half of those deaths occur in low- and middle-income countries.

"To avoid millions more people dying after surgery, planned expansion of access to surgery must be complemented by investment in to improving the quality of surgery around the world," he noted.
